Work Made For Hire Clauses: Independent Contractor or Statutory Employee Under California Law?
By Erica Bristol, Esq.

Technology companies, startups and sole proprietors often include a "work made for hire" clause in agreements with independent contractors, such as programmers and graphic artists, to ensure that any copyrightable aspects of work created by the independent contractor are owned by the company/sole proprietor who contracted the work.   Read More
